WHAT YOU’LL BE DOING

Under limited supervision, provide sales support to Residential National Account Customers through inbound calls and email inquiries. Fulfills customer needs for order placement, order maintenance and warranty claims. Customer contacts are non-routine and require deviation from standard screens, scripts, and procedures.

Duties include, but are not limited to:

Handles incoming customer calls and email inquiries to fulfill customer needs which may require extensive research an advance problem solving.

Processes new orders based on customer requests.

Process warranty claims based on customer requests.

Tracks open orders and warranty claims to ensure completeness in a prompt manner.

Checks pricing and verifies availability of product.

Assess customer needs and suggest/promote alternative products or services.

Coordinates with a wide variety of functions within the company and act as a liaison for customers during pre and post delivery times.

Provides direction and guidance to less experienced team members.

Recognizes and recommends areas needing improvement.

This position is posted as a level II but the level may be raised to a III for a candidate with commensurate experience/skills.

Qualifications:

WHAT WE ARE LOOKING FOR:

Education and Experience:

Requires a high school diploma or equivalent Bachelor’s degree preferred.

Must have a minimum 1 year of experience or a combination of education and experience.

Must also have the following demonstrated knowledge, skills, and abilities:

Requires ability to navigate a computerized data entry system and other relevant applications, including SAP and other Lennox internal systems.

Excellent written and verbal communication skills, including effective listening, collaboration and relationship building skills.

Must be able to work in a fast-paced goal-oriented environmen Able to handle multiple tasks, stay organized, and focused on details.

Requires extensive knowledge of Lennox organizational structure and teams, HVAC products and parts, and Lennox services. Ability to learn and understand technical terminology.
